Shen Xue and Zhao Hongbo

They are China’s best known figure skaters. Shen Xue and Zhao Hongbo paired up on the ice back in 1992. Between practice and competitions, they found time to get married, have a child and win Olympic gold.

Now, they’ve achieved the ultimate recognition and selection to the World Figure Skating Hall of Fame.

Shen Xue and Zhao Hongbo of China traveled that very same path on the way to becoming two-time Olympic bronze medalists in pairs skating, three-time World champions and then in 2010 the first Chinese pairs team to win an Olympic gold medal. .

The World Figure Skating Hall of Fame in Colorado Springs is paired with the only museum like it in the world. It’s stuffed with all sorts of figure skating-related memorabilia, including past gold medals. It honors exceptional skaters of the past – and soon Shen and Zhao’s poster will be on display here too.

Museum archivist Karen Cover said it was skater Chen Lu who really helped figure skating catch on in China. Shen and Zhao overcame setbacks and injuries, and came out of retirement to win gold. That ended half a century of Russian pair skating dominance.

A Hall of Fame committee decides which figure skaters would merit selection. 110 athletes are now enshrined there.
